Published by Solution Champions Cooling BlogWhen you activate your heating, you want it to stay inside your home - Home energy audit. Powering up the home heating triggers the heat to climb straight up into your attic. It's after that approximately your attic insulation to do its job and obstruct the warm from getting awaySo, it's evident that you need to spend your time and money right into protecting your home, however what attic room insulators are available for you to select from? Which attic insulation is best? And what are the possible risks of each of them? This write-up will certainly detail the 4 kinds of attic room insulation you can choose from, plus study the benefits and drawbacks of each.

Why is fiberglass batt insulation so prominent? It's several benefits consist of: As a whole, fiberglass is substantially environmentally friendly.
Fiberglass batt insulation rarely diminishes or collapses. This results from the air pockets that occur in manufacturing. Installment is straightforward. It's so simple that several home owners choose Do it yourself installment. If you follow this course, you 'd be dodging an installment cost. Fiberglass batt insulation is also soundproof, helping lower external noises and keep interior audio inside the residential property.

If dampness is soaked up by the fiberglass batt insulation, it can reproduce dangerous mold. Rats and various other undesirable visitors enjoy fiberglass batt insulation, and often make it their home. Rodent problems are a genuine opportunity. If you like the idea of fiberglass but aren't keen on making use of batts, after that blown-in fiberglass might be the method forward for you.
When making use of the blown-in technique, it fills the attic room better, guaranteeing it's air-tight. This decreases the quantity of hot air escaping and cool air going into. It takes a matter of hours to get your attic insulation up and running.
After the insulation has actually cleared up, it's proven that the R-Value reduces. It needs extra maintenance than various other types of attic room insulation on our listing. Needs to the insulation get damp, removing the insulation isn't as simple as removing fiberglass batts. You'll need to select it all up, while using gloves, and remove it bit by little bit.
This attic room insulation is additionally blown-in using a blowing equipment, nonetheless the material utilized is various. Boric acid and various other compounds are used to flame-proof the attic room insulation.

Is blown-in cellulose insulation worth it? Here's what it can supply your house: For the a lot of part, blown-in cellulose is better for the earth. With cellulose being made from simply recycled product, there's no demand to produce new material. Recycling this is eco-friendly. The boric acid and various other compounds aid to fire proof the insulation and slow down the spread of fires.
Blown-in cellulose insulation has an R-Value that is 23 percent greater than fiberglass batts. Cellulose additionally assists reduce wind-washing. What are the disadvantages of installing blown-in cellulose insulation in your attic? Here are the negative aspects: Cellulose is environment-friendly, however the more substances that are included are not. Boron is required to produce boric acid, and the mining procedure that mines boron is dangerous to the atmosphere.
Cellulose also does not blend well with liquid. Must it become moist, mold and mildew can grow swiftly and spiral out of hand. Rectifying this circumstance can be labor and time extensive, as you'll need to grab the insulation little by little, as opposed to in one roll. The final kind of attic insulation is spray foam insulation.

Unlike all the various other types of attic room insulation, spray foam insulation is the only kind to come as a liquid. After being sprayed, it thickens and expands, and after that sets as a resilient foam. This foam slides neatly into any type of spaces, locking airtight, and cuts off any escape paths for your home heating.
Lastly, what are this content the negative aspects of spray foam insulation?: The ahead of time repayment for spray foam insulation is more than the various other kinds of attic insulation on our listing. It's worth considering that, due to high degrees of energy efficiency, it'll likely stabilize out or also end up being cheaper in the long-run to maintain your home warm.
